cool t , Note, The 1874.5 and the 1894 are white seeds and appear with out a shell. These are quite different than a yellow seed which has a hard outer shell. They will be viable seeds. The white was picked up when I crossed the 1409 with the 1674 Marsh, which is white in color. This producing the 1554 which is also a white seed.
